Description

Why pay $15 for two small pieces of plastic when you can print them for $0.15?

 

Following a community request, I’ve modeled a 1:1 replica of the official RayNeo x B&O Sound Tubes. These are specifically designed for the RayNeo series to direct audio straight into your ears, reducing sound leakage and boosting perceived volume by up to 80% (as claimed by the B&O collaboration).

I’ve spent time refining the curves to match the 'Pro' look of the new Air 4 accessories. It’s a game-changer for privacy and audio immersion in public spaces.

⚙️ Print Settings

  • Material: TPU ONLY. This is mandatory because the part needs to stretch and slide over the glasses' arms from the back. Rigid materials like PLA or PETG will scratch your glasses or snap during installation.
  • Supports: I have already included optimized Manual Tree Slim Supports in the 3MF file. They are easy to remove and ensure a clean internal sound channel.
  • Walls: 2 walls for a perfect balance between flexibility and durability.
